तत्त्वं ब्रूहि महाभाग मोक्षोपायं द्विजन्मनाम्
tattvaṃ brūhi mahābhāga mokṣopāyaṃ dvijanmanām
ഹേ മഹാഭാഗാ! തത്ത്വം വ്യക്തമായി അരുളുക—ദ്വിജന്മാർക്കുള്ള മോക്ഷോപായം പ്രസ്താവിക്കൂ।
Ṛṣis (sages) addressing Sūta
Scene: A respectful dvija (questioner) with folded hands asks a venerable sage/narrator to reveal the true means to liberation; a pilgrimage landscape hinted in the background (trees, riverbank, shrine silhouette).
The verse prioritizes tattva (true principle) over sensational attainments, urging a clear exposition of mokṣa grounded in dharma.
This verse functions as a transition in the chapter’s teaching; the broader setting remains the Citreśvarīpīṭha/Hāṭakeśvara kṣetra narrative.
No specific rite is prescribed; it is a request for doctrinal instruction on mokṣa-upāya.
